Everyone likes it, even if they don’t like olives because you boiled the olives 3 times, it takes away the bitterness of it. This meal goes well with rice or potatoes and with a glass of red wine. Cook time: 2-3 hours
Feeds: 4 people
Ingredients:
- 1 1/2 kilo (3.3 lbs) or a whole roast beef
- 240 g (8 oz) tomato paste
- water
- 1 tsp dried basil
- 1 tsp sweet paprika
- 1 tsp cumin
- 1 can green olives with no pits
Directions:
- In a pot add the olives and water and let come to a boil
- Once the olives are boiled strain them and repeat 2 more times
- In a separate pot add the tomato paste, water, dried basil, sweet paprika, and cumin and stir well
- Cut the beef into cubes
- Add the beef into the pot with the tomato paste and let it come to a boil
- Once it boils, turn the heat down from high to low and let it simmer for 2 hours
- Once the olives have boiled 3 times, add them to the beef and stir
- Remember to stir the beef regularly
- Serve and Enjoy 🙂
